GARDEN ROUTE FOOTBALL NEWS - Peace Makers Football Club started the year by winning both of their matches this past weekend.
They beat De Rust United 9-0 and Infantry (SA Army) from Oudtshoorn 2-1. Peace Makers played with only 11 men for 60 minutes after one of them received a red card early in the game against the Oudtshoorn team.
Peace Makers kept pushing and Luvo Makhamba scored the late winning goal.
"We have a good chance of winning the Southern Cape league this season, with the good players we currently field," says club spokesperson Lewellyn Brown. The club won the league last in the 2015-16 season.
This weekend they travel to George to take on Young Pirates and Diego Masters, both from George.
Peace Makers will be looking to scoop six points from both games. Peace Makers are second on the SAB League Eden Region log after Moonlight FC. Black Cats are in third place.
